Our History

Burdette Engineering Corporation was founded in 1992 in Greenville, South Carolina to provide quality electrical engineering for the construction industry, serving commercial, industrial, and government agency clients. Services include feasibility studies, budget and cost estimates, scheduling, construction documents and specifications, purchasing assistance and construction observation.

Engineering Registrations

Burdette Engineering has professional engineering registrations in the following states:

South Carolina
North Carolina
Georgia
Mississippi
Alabama
Kentucky
Tennessee
Ohio
Virginia
Florida
